What Sleep Optimization Via Sleep Tech Actually Includes
The category now covers a much broader range of products than many people expect. Sleep tech includes devices that track sleep, shape the sleep environment, guide bedtime routines, or support a calmer physiological state before bed.
One part of the category centers on tracking. Oura uses historical sleep patterns and recovery signals to generate a personalized bedtime window, which gives users more than a passive report. Withings Sleep Analyzer takes a different approach with an under-mattress sensor that tracks sleep, heart rate, snoring, and breathing-related patterns. Tracking products like these appeal to people who want clearer visibility into rhythm, duration, and overnight trends.
Another part of the category centers on the room itself. Hatch Restore 3 focuses on phone-free bedtime routines with soothing light, sleep sounds, and a gentler wake-up experience through a sunrise alarm. Eight Sleep takes an even more active role by adjusting bed temperature through the night based on personal preferences and sleep conditions. Sleepal AI Lamp expands the idea of the responsive bedroom by bringing contact-free sensing to the bedside through a familiar household object.
A newer layer of the category centers on state change. WillSleep is part of a growing wave of products designed to support nervous system regulation before sleep. Tedream sits at the more advanced edge of the field with a soft patch system designed to collect richer physiological information at home. Taken together, these products show that sleep tech now spans everyday routine support, ambient sensing, and increasingly sophisticated home monitoring.

Does More Sleep Data Actually Help You Sleep Better?
More sleep data can be helpful when it creates clarity. It becomes useful when it reveals a pattern someone can act on, such as bedtime inconsistency, repeated snoring, overnight overheating, or the way stress seems to influence timing and recovery.
The strongest data helps someone notice that a later dinner leads to a rougher night, that weekends throw off the rhythm of the week, or that the room gets warmer than expected by early morning. When data works well, it gives a person a calmer understanding of what might be shaping sleep in real life.
The less helpful version is the kind that turns every morning into a verdict. When a person starts reacting emotionally to every score or obsessing over every stage reading, sleep can begin to feel more pressured than supported. That’s why the strongest sleep products tend to focus on trend awareness and practical next steps rather than endless dashboards. A good device helps the user recognize patterns, make a small adjustment, and move toward a more repeatable night.
That distinction matters because the value of sleep tech isn’t perfection. The value is support. The best data helps people move closer to a steadier routine, a more comfortable environment, and a better understanding of what sleep looks like in their own lives.
How to Choose Sleep Tech Based on Your Real Sleep Problem
The smartest way to choose sleep tech is to match the product to the friction point. The best first purchase is rarely the flashiest device in the category. The best first purchase is usually the one that addresses the clearest obstacle between a person and more consistent rest.
For someone whose main issue is timing, Oura and Hatch make sense because both products support rhythm and repeatability. Oura uses sleep history to suggest a bedtime window, while Hatch centers the bedtime routine itself with soothing light, sound, and a gentler morning wake-up. A person who wants more structure around winding down may be drawn to a routine-led product. A person who wants pattern-based prompts may connect more with a wearable.
For someone whose main issue is temperature, Eight Sleep stands out because temperature regulation sits at the center of the product experience. That feature can matter a great deal for hot sleepers, people whose comfort needs shift through the night, and couples who want more personalized conditions. When temperature is the main issue, a sleep system that actively changes the bed may feel more relevant than a tracker alone.
For someone who wants sleep insight without wearing anything, Withings Sleep Analyzer and Sleepal AI Lamp show two different paths. Withings offers an under-mattress sensor with overnight analysis related to sleep, heart rate, snoring, and breathing-related patterns. Sleepal brings contact-free sensing to the bedside through a more ambient format. Both products reflect the same appeal: they reduce physical friction while still giving the user useful insight.
For someone whose main issue is bedtime stress or a hard transition into sleep, anti-anxiety sleep tech becomes more relevant. Hatch supports that need through routine, sound, and light. WillSleep represents a more specialized approach centered on nervous system support. A person who wants a softer evening ritual may lean toward environmental cues. A person interested in newer neurotech may be more curious about direct state-regulation tools.
For someone who wants richer physiological information at home, Tedream represents the advanced edge of the category. Its patch-based system is designed to collect more signals than a typical consumer wearable, which may appeal to people who are especially curious about sleep physiology or who want a more in-depth picture of what happens overnight.
Sleep Tech at a Glance
The current wave of sleep tech is broad, ambitious, and increasingly sophisticated. Here’s a closer look at the devices helping define the category, from smart rings and bedside systems to emerging tools focused on regulation and recovery.
Oura Ring 4
Official Site: Oura
What It Does: Tracks sleep, readiness, activity, stress, heart health, and related wellness metrics, while also offering bedtime guidance and longer-term trend awareness.
Best For: Someone who wants a wearable that turns overnight data into practical cues around timing and recovery.
Starting Price: $349, plus a membership for full app functionality.
Why It Stands Out: Oura is one of the strongest examples of sleep tech that moves beyond a simple sleep score. It connects nightly data to broader recovery patterns, which makes the information feel more useful in everyday life.
What To Keep In Mind: It works best for people who are comfortable wearing a ring consistently and who want more than a basic overnight summary. Full functionality depends on the membership.
Hatch Restore 3
Official Site: Hatch
What It Does: Builds a phone-free sleep routine with soothing light, sleep sounds, and a sunrise-style alarm.
Best For: Someone who wants a steadier wind-down routine and a gentler wake-up experience.
Starting Price: $169.99.
Why It Stands Out: Hatch Restore 3 supports the rhythm around sleep, not just the hours spent asleep. It is especially compelling for people who want evenings to feel less scattered and mornings to feel less abrupt.
What To Keep In Mind: This is less about rich biometric tracking and more about routine-building, environmental cues, and bedside behavior.
Withings Sleep Analyzer
Official Site: Withings
What It Does: Sits under the mattress and tracks sleep cycles, heart rate, snoring, breathing-related patterns, and sleep interruptions without anything to wear.
Best For: Someone who wants overnight insight without a ring or watch.
Starting Price: $199.95.
Why It Stands Out: Withings offers a lower-friction path into sleep tracking because the device disappears under the mattress. That makes it appealing for people who want useful data without adding another wearable.
What To Keep In Mind: It is strongest for passive monitoring and general pattern awareness, rather than for someone who wants a more lifestyle-oriented coaching experience.
Eight Sleep Pod
Official Site: Eight Sleep
What It Does: Cools and heats each side of the bed, tracks sleep and recovery, and includes features like thermal and vibration alarms.
Best For: Hot sleepers, couples with different temperature preferences, and people who want the bed itself to become part of the sleep solution.
Starting Price: Pod 4 starts at $2,649, Pod 5 at $2,999, and Pod 5 Ultra at $4,999 on the current product comparison page. A current Pod cover listing also shows $3,298 for one configuration.
Why It Stands Out: Eight Sleep is one of the clearest examples of sleep tech that actively changes the sleep environment rather than simply reporting on it afterward. For people whose nights are shaped by overheating, it can feel much more meaningful than a tracker alone.
What To Keep In Mind: This is the most premium product in the group, so it makes the most sense when temperature is a major part of the sleep problem.
Sleepal AI Lamp
Official Site: Sleepal
What It Does: Uses contact-free sensing from the bedside, combining radar, thermal and acoustic sensing, and environmental awareness to analyze sleep.
Best For: Someone who wants sleep insight without wearing a device or placing a sensor under the mattress.
Price: Public pricing was not listed in the official materials I reviewed.
Why It Stands Out: Sleepal represents one of the more interesting directions in sleep tech because it blends into the room and works through a familiar object rather than through something worn on the body.
What To Keep In Mind: It feels most interesting as a sign of where the category is going, especially for readers drawn to passive, contact-free tracking.
WillSleep
Official Site: WillSleep
What It Does: A wearable neurostimulation device designed to support sleep quality through transcutaneous vagus nerve stimulation, worn on the neck for a short daily session.
Best For: Someone especially interested in the nervous system side of sleep support and in newer, more specialized sleep technology.
Price: Public pricing was not listed on the English official site or the CES product page I reviewed.
Why It Stands Out: WillSleep speaks directly to one of the most compelling sleep-tech trends right now: helping the body feel calmer before sleep begins.
What To Keep In Mind: This is a more specialized product than a typical tracker or bedside clock, so it fits best for readers who are specifically interested in state regulation and neurotech.
Tedream
Official Site: Tedream
What It Does: Uses a soft wireless patch system to measure signals such as EEG, ECG, EMG, SpO₂, heart rate, respiration, snoring, and posture in a home setting.
Best For: Someone who wants a much deeper look at sleep physiology than a standard wearable can provide.
Price: Public pricing was not listed in the official materials I reviewed.
Why It Stands Out: Tedream pushes sleep tech closer to the feel of an at-home sleep lab. It is one of the clearest examples of how the category is stretching beyond lifestyle tracking into more advanced home monitoring.
What To Keep In Mind: This product is best framed as an advanced monitoring tool rather than an entry-level sleep gadget. It fits a reader who wants richer physiological detail, not just bedtime habit support.

Are sleep trackers accurate?
Sleep trackers are often accurate enough to be useful for pattern recognition, habit-building, and general sleep awareness. They can help people spot trends in bedtime consistency, estimated sleep duration, overnight disruptions, and recovery-related changes over time. For many users, that kind of visibility is the most valuable part of the experience.
At the same time, consumer sleep trackers work best as awareness tools rather than clinical tools. They can offer a helpful picture of what sleep may look like night after night, while formal diagnosis and treatment still belong in medical care, especially when symptoms feel more serious, persistent, or complex. The real value of a tracker often comes from the way it helps someone notice patterns and make smarter adjustments in everyday life.

Can sleep tech diagnose sleep disorders?
Sleep tech can surface patterns that help people better understand their sleep and recognize when something may deserve closer attention. It can add context, encourage awareness, and support more informed conversations about symptoms, routines, and overnight trends.
Diagnosis and treatment, though, still belong in clinical care. Consumer sleep devices are most helpful when they serve as tools for awareness and smarter next steps. If sleep concerns feel persistent, disruptive, or more medically complex, professional evaluation remains the right path for a clear answer and a care plan built around the full picture.
